In the latest strategic move for the telecommunications giant, Verizon recently agreed to acquire Yahoo’s database for $4.8 Billion. This is a major follow up pending the acquisition of AOL back in 2015 for $4.4 Billion. Needless to say this a power move due to the massive amount of traffic both Yahoo and AOL get from subscribers, email holders, or daily audiences surfing the web for content. Likewise, Verizon hopes to integrate more digital ads and site advertisements to continue gaining more business from cell phone, internet and cable networks.
